关于FALSE PATH的问题请教下大家
时间:10-02
整理:3721RD
点击:
最近在研究Quartus的时序设置,看到FALSE PATH这一块的时候,不太理解一些约束命令(很基础的问题,囧),没找到相应的基础介绍,因此想来请教下大家。
set_false_paths –through Mux_1/S1 –through Mux_2/S1
set_false_paths –through Mux_2/S2 –through Mux_2/S2
比如这个时序约束,Mux_1/S1处用的是“/”。
set_false_path –from [get_pins reg1|clk]–to [get_pins reg2|datain]
而这个时序约束,[get_pins reg1|clk]处用的是“|”。
set_false_path –fall_from clk1–to [get_pins test_logic|*|datain]
set_false_path –from [get_pins test_logic|*|clk] \
-to [get_pins test_logic|*|datain]
set_false_path –from [get_pins test_logic|*|clk] -to [get_ports test_out]
再比如这个时序约束,
[get_pins test_logic|*|datain]处,“|*|”是什么意思呢?
我知道这是tcl脚本语言吧,不知道有什么好点资料专门讲解tcl与Altera或Xilinx结合使用的资料,谢谢大家啦。
最后附一篇参考文档:对FALSE PATH的理解
set_false_paths –through Mux_1/S1 –through Mux_2/S1
set_false_paths –through Mux_2/S2 –through Mux_2/S2
比如这个时序约束,Mux_1/S1处用的是“/”。
set_false_path –from [get_pins reg1|clk]–to [get_pins reg2|datain]
而这个时序约束,[get_pins reg1|clk]处用的是“|”。
set_false_path –fall_from clk1–to [get_pins test_logic|*|datain]
set_false_path –from [get_pins test_logic|*|clk] \
-to [get_pins test_logic|*|datain]
set_false_path –from [get_pins test_logic|*|clk] -to [get_ports test_out]
再比如这个时序约束,
[get_pins test_logic|*|datain]处,“|*|”是什么意思呢?
我知道这是tcl脚本语言吧,不知道有什么好点资料专门讲解tcl与Altera或Xilinx结合使用的资料,谢谢大家啦。
最后附一篇参考文档:对FALSE PATH的理解
自己顶一下。
